Additionally, the antenna’s construction is robust. Standing at 17-1/2 inches tall, it’s crafted from black chromed stainless steel, which not only enhances its durability but also gives it a sleek, professional appearance. I’ve often found that the aesthetic of an antenna can influence my overall satisfaction with the product, and this one certainly meets my expectations. The solid brass NMO with a gold-plated plunger-type contact pin ensures excellent connectivity, which is crucial for maintaining strong signals. The 100 watts power rating is also noteworthy, as it allows for high power usage without compromising performance.

Its tri-band functionality, covering key frequency ranges of 150-165 MHz (2m band), 450-470 MHz (70cm band), and 806-940 MHz (ISM Band), is particularly advantageous for users who require reliable communication across various bands.
The build quality of the Larsen NMO150-450-800 is commendable. At 16.5 inches long and constructed from stainless steel, this antenna is designed to withstand the elements while delivering optimal performance. Maintenance and Care
Maintaining the antenna is another aspect that I consider crucial. I’ve found that regular checks for wear and tear can prolong the life of the antenna. Ensuring that connections are secure and cleaning any debris that accumulates can make a noticeable difference in performance. I always keep an eye out for any signs of damage or corrosion, especially after harsh weather.
